Bootleg Fire The Bootleg Fire was a large 2021 wildfire in southern Oregon that burned across Klamath County and Lake County and threatened communities near Klamath Falls, Chiloquin, and Fort Rock. The incident drew national attention from agencies including the United States Forest Service, Bureau of Land Management, and the Oregon Office of Emergency Management, and prompted responses from regional entities such as the Oregon Department of Forestry and the Federal Emergency Management Agency. The complex event involved landscape-scale fire behavior, extreme weather interactions with the Pacific Northwest climate, and coordination among local, state, and federal responders.

Background and Overview

The wildfire ignited in July 2021 on lands managed by the Bureau of Land Management and the United States Forest Service near the Fort Rock Basin and the Sycan Marsh, an area characterized by high-elevation sagebrush, Ponderosa pine, and mixed-conifer forests common to the Modoc Plateau and the High Desert. The incident occurred during a period of drought highlighted by monitoring from the National Oceanic and Atmospheric Administration, the United States Drought Monitor, and Western Regional Climate Center datasets. Timeline and Progression

Initial reports were received in mid-July 2021 and the fire exhibited rapid growth through late July and August as it moved east and northeast toward Klamath Falls and Sprague River. Impact and Damage

The wildfire burned hundreds of thousands of acres, destroying residences and outbuildings and displacing thousands of residents from communities like Chiloquin and areas around Sycan Marsh.
